France: On 1 Could 2026, COMO Cordeillan-Bages will debut in Bordeaux, marking COMO’s third property in France.
The lodge is housed in a Nineteenth-century chalet with Seventeenth-century turrets. It was transformed to a lodge in 1989 by the Cazes household.
Led by Italian designer Paola Navone, who took on the identical function for COMO’s Le Montrachet property in Burgundy, the Bordeaux lodge consists of 28 rooms, two of that are signature suites.
Facilities embrace a restaurant in addition to an out of doors pool, sauna and health club.
“Following the success of COMO Le Montrachet, we’re delighted to increase our presence in one other of the world’s nice wine areas,” COMO Holdings CEO Olivier Jolivet mentioned. “The Médoc’s heritage and craftsmanship resonate strongly with COMO’s values and with COMO Cordeillan-Bages, we’ll reimagine Bordeaux’s traditions via a up to date expression of quiet luxurious within the coronary heart of the Médoc”.
